In Maps of Misterra, you step into the shoes of a cartographer, tasked with mapping out an enigmatic island. The game starts with an end-game vision of what you believe the island should look like. You'll place terrain tiles on a shared board, aiming to match that vision. However, the thrill of exploration means you could be wrong—other players can challenge your placements with their own until someone locks a tile in place with an extra action. Terrain effects, like enhanced visibility on mountains or extended travel over steppes, add strategic depth and thematic richness to the game.

The innovative two-step mechanic of discovering and confirming tiles creates a dynamic, interactive puzzle where your objectives clash and merge with those of your fellow players. Each game session unfolds a new version of the island, offering a unique sense of discovery and adventure.
For those who revel in the thematic elements of games, Maps of Misterra offers a delightful opportunity to vocally assert the accuracy of your map against the "nonsense" others might suggest. It's also enjoyable as a solo game against an automated opponent, providing the feel of playing against a live player.
